1 /*
2  * I2C bridge driver for the Greybus "generic" I2C module.
3  *
4  * Copyright 2014 Google Inc.
5  * Copyright 2014 Linaro Ltd.
6  *
7  * Released under the GPLv2 only.
8  */
9
10 #include <linux/kernel.h>
11 #include <linux/module.h>
12 #include <linux/slab.h>
13 #include <linux/i2c.h>
14
15 #include "greybus.h"
16 #include "gbphy.h"
17
18 struct gb_i2c_device {
19         struct gb_connection    *connection;
20         struct gbphy_device     *gbphy_dev;
21
22         u32                     functionality;
23
24         struct i2c_adapter      adapter;
25 };
26
27 /*
28  * Map Greybus i2c functionality bits into Linux ones
29  */
30 static u32 gb_i2c_functionality_map(u32 gb_i2c_functionality)
31 {
32         return gb_i2c_functionality;    /* All bits the same for now */
33 }
34
35 static int gb_i2c_functionality_operation(struct gb_i2c_device *gb_i2c_dev)
36 {
37         struct gb_i2c_functionality_response response;
38         u32 functionality;
39         int ret;
40
41         ret = gb_operation_sync(gb_i2c_dev->connection,
42                                 GB_I2C_TYPE_FUNCTIONALITY,
43                                 NULL, 0, &response, sizeof(response));
44         if (ret)
45                 return ret;
46
47         functionality = le32_to_cpu(response.functionality);
48         gb_i2c_dev->functionality = gb_i2c_functionality_map(functionality);
49
50         return 0;
51 }
52
53 /*
54  * Map Linux i2c_msg flags into Greybus i2c transfer op flags.
55  */
56 static u16 gb_i2c_transfer_op_flags_map(u16 flags)
57 {
58         return flags;   /* All flags the same for now */
59 }
60
61 static void
62 gb_i2c_fill_transfer_op(struct gb_i2c_transfer_op *op, struct i2c_msg *msg)
63 {
64         u16 flags = gb_i2c_transfer_op_flags_map(msg->flags);
65
66         op->addr = cpu_to_le16(msg->addr);
67         op->flags = cpu_to_le16(flags);
68         op->size = cpu_to_le16(msg->len);
69 }
70
71 static struct gb_operation *
72 gb_i2c_operation_create(struct gb_connection *connection,
73                         struct i2c_msg *msgs, u32 msg_count)
74 {
75         struct gb_i2c_device *gb_i2c_dev = gb_connection_get_data(connection);
76         struct gb_i2c_transfer_request *request;
77         struct gb_operation *operation;
78         struct gb_i2c_transfer_op *op;
79         struct i2c_msg *msg;
80         u32 data_out_size = 0;
81         u32 data_in_size = 0;
82         size_t request_size;
83         void *data;
84         u16 op_count;
85         u32 i;
86
87         if (msg_count > (u32)U16_MAX) {
88                 dev_err(&gb_i2c_dev->gbphy_dev->dev, "msg_count (%u) too big\n",
89                         msg_count);
90                 return NULL;
91         }
92         op_count = (u16)msg_count;
93
94         /*
95          * In addition to space for all message descriptors we need
96          * to have enough to hold all outbound message data.
97          */
98         msg = msgs;
99         for (i = 0; i < msg_count; i++, msg++)
100                 if (msg->flags & I2C_M_RD)
101                         data_in_size += (u32)msg->len;
102                 else
103                         data_out_size += (u32)msg->len;
104
105         request_size = sizeof(*request);
106         request_size += msg_count * sizeof(*op);
107         request_size += data_out_size;
108
109         /* Response consists only of incoming data */
110         operation = gb_operation_create(connection, GB_I2C_TYPE_TRANSFER,
111                                 request_size, data_in_size, GFP_KERNEL);
112         if (!operation)
113                 return NULL;
114
115         request = operation->request->payload;
116         request->op_count = cpu_to_le16(op_count);
117         /* Fill in the ops array */
118         op = &request->ops[0];
119         msg = msgs;
120         for (i = 0; i < msg_count; i++)
121                 gb_i2c_fill_transfer_op(op++, msg++);
122
123         if (!data_out_size)
124                 return operation;
125
126         /* Copy over the outgoing data; it starts after the last op */
127         data = op;
128         msg = msgs;
129         for (i = 0; i < msg_count; i++) {
130                 if (!(msg->flags & I2C_M_RD)) {
131                         memcpy(data, msg->buf, msg->len);
132                         data += msg->len;
133                 }
134                 msg++;
135         }
136
137         return operation;
138 }
139
140 static void gb_i2c_decode_response(struct i2c_msg *msgs, u32 msg_count,
141                                 struct gb_i2c_transfer_response *response)
142 {
143         struct i2c_msg *msg = msgs;
144         u8 *data;
145         u32 i;
146
147         if (!response)
148                 return;
149         data = response->data;
150         for (i = 0; i < msg_count; i++) {
151                 if (msg->flags & I2C_M_RD) {
152                         memcpy(msg->buf, data, msg->len);
153                         data += msg->len;
154                 }
155                 msg++;
156         }
157 }
158
159 /*
160  * Some i2c transfer operations return results that are expected.
161  */
162 static bool gb_i2c_expected_transfer_error(int errno)
163 {
164         return errno == -EAGAIN || errno == -ENODEV;
165 }
166
167 static int gb_i2c_transfer_operation(struct gb_i2c_device *gb_i2c_dev,
168                                         struct i2c_msg *msgs, u32 msg_count)
169 {
170         struct gb_connection *connection = gb_i2c_dev->connection;
171         struct device *dev = &gb_i2c_dev->gbphy_dev->dev;
172         struct gb_operation *operation;
173         int ret;
174
175         operation = gb_i2c_operation_create(connection, msgs, msg_count);
176         if (!operation)
177                 return -ENOMEM;
178
179         ret = gbphy_runtime_get_sync(gb_i2c_dev->gbphy_dev);
180         if (ret)
181                 goto exit_operation_put;
182
183         ret = gb_operation_request_send_sync(operation);
184         if (!ret) {
185                 struct gb_i2c_transfer_response *response;
186
187                 response = operation->response->payload;
188                 gb_i2c_decode_response(msgs, msg_count, response);
189                 ret = msg_count;
190         } else if (!gb_i2c_expected_transfer_error(ret)) {
191                 dev_err(dev, "transfer operation failed (%d)\n", ret);
192         }
193
194         gbphy_runtime_put_autosuspend(gb_i2c_dev->gbphy_dev);
195
196 exit_operation_put:
197         gb_operation_put(operation);
198
199         return ret;
200 }
201
202 static int gb_i2c_master_xfer(struct i2c_adapter *adap, struct i2c_msg *msgs,
203                 int msg_count)
204 {
205         struct gb_i2c_device *gb_i2c_dev;
206
207         gb_i2c_dev = i2c_get_adapdata(adap);
208
209         return gb_i2c_transfer_operation(gb_i2c_dev, msgs, msg_count);
210 }
211
212 #if 0
213 /* Later */
214 static int gb_i2c_smbus_xfer(struct i2c_adapter *adap,
215                         u16 addr, unsigned short flags, char read_write,
216                         u8 command, int size, union i2c_smbus_data *data)
217 {
218         struct gb_i2c_device *gb_i2c_dev;
219
220         gb_i2c_dev = i2c_get_adapdata(adap);
221
222         return 0;
223 }
224 #endif
225
226 static u32 gb_i2c_functionality(struct i2c_adapter *adap)
227 {
228         struct gb_i2c_device *gb_i2c_dev = i2c_get_adapdata(adap);
229
230         return gb_i2c_dev->functionality;
231 }
232
233 static const struct i2c_algorithm gb_i2c_algorithm = {
234         .master_xfer    = gb_i2c_master_xfer,
235         /* .smbus_xfer  = gb_i2c_smbus_xfer, */
236         .functionality  = gb_i2c_functionality,
237 };
238
239 /*
240  * Do initial setup of the i2c device.  This includes verifying we
241  * can support it (based on the protocol version it advertises).
242  * If that's OK, we get and cached its functionality bits.
243  *
244  * Note: gb_i2c_dev->connection is assumed to have been valid.
245  */
246 static int gb_i2c_device_setup(struct gb_i2c_device *gb_i2c_dev)
247 {
248         /* Assume the functionality never changes, just get it once */
249         return gb_i2c_functionality_operation(gb_i2c_dev);
250 }
251
252 static int gb_i2c_probe(struct gbphy_device *gbphy_dev,
253                          const struct gbphy_device_id *id)
254 {
255         struct gb_connection *connection;
256         struct gb_i2c_device *gb_i2c_dev;
257         struct i2c_adapter *adapter;
258         int ret;
259
260         gb_i2c_dev = kzalloc(sizeof(*gb_i2c_dev), GFP_KERNEL);
261         if (!gb_i2c_dev)
262                 return -ENOMEM;
263
264         connection = gb_connection_create(gbphy_dev->bundle,
265                                           le16_to_cpu(gbphy_dev->cport_desc->id),
266                                           NULL);
267         if (IS_ERR(connection)) {
268                 ret = PTR_ERR(connection);
269                 goto exit_i2cdev_free;
270         }
271
272         gb_i2c_dev->connection = connection;
273         gb_connection_set_data(connection, gb_i2c_dev);
274         gb_i2c_dev->gbphy_dev = gbphy_dev;
275         gb_gbphy_set_data(gbphy_dev, gb_i2c_dev);
276
277         ret = gb_connection_enable(connection);
278         if (ret)
279                 goto exit_connection_destroy;
280
281         ret = gb_i2c_device_setup(gb_i2c_dev);
282         if (ret)
283                 goto exit_connection_disable;
284
285         /* Looks good; up our i2c adapter */
286         adapter = &gb_i2c_dev->adapter;
287         adapter->owner = THIS_MODULE;
288         adapter->class = I2C_CLASS_HWMON | I2C_CLASS_SPD;
289         adapter->algo = &gb_i2c_algorithm;
290         /* adapter->algo_data = what? */
291
292         adapter->dev.parent = &gbphy_dev->dev;
293         snprintf(adapter->name, sizeof(adapter->name), "Greybus i2c adapter");
294         i2c_set_adapdata(adapter, gb_i2c_dev);
295
296         ret = i2c_add_adapter(adapter);
297         if (ret)
298                 goto exit_connection_disable;
299
300         gbphy_runtime_put_autosuspend(gbphy_dev);
301         return 0;
302
303 exit_connection_disable:
304         gb_connection_disable(connection);
305 exit_connection_destroy:
306         gb_connection_destroy(connection);
307 exit_i2cdev_free:
308         kfree(gb_i2c_dev);
309
310         return ret;
311 }
312
313 static void gb_i2c_remove(struct gbphy_device *gbphy_dev)
314 {
315         struct gb_i2c_device *gb_i2c_dev = gb_gbphy_get_data(gbphy_dev);
316         struct gb_connection *connection = gb_i2c_dev->connection;
317         int ret;
318
319         ret = gbphy_runtime_get_sync(gbphy_dev);
320         if (ret)
321                 gbphy_runtime_get_noresume(gbphy_dev);
322
323         i2c_del_adapter(&gb_i2c_dev->adapter);
324         gb_connection_disable(connection);
325         gb_connection_destroy(connection);
326         kfree(gb_i2c_dev);
327 }
328
329 static const struct gbphy_device_id gb_i2c_id_table[] = {
330         { GBPHY_PROTOCOL(GREYBUS_PROTOCOL_I2C) },
331         { },
332 };
333 MODULE_DEVICE_TABLE(gbphy, gb_i2c_id_table);
334
335 static struct gbphy_driver i2c_driver = {
336         .name           = "i2c",
337         .probe          = gb_i2c_probe,
338         .remove         = gb_i2c_remove,
339         .id_table       = gb_i2c_id_table,
340 };
341
342 module_gbphy_driver(i2c_driver);
343 MODULE_LICENSE("GPL v2");
